Suggest Remedy For Swelling In Elbow Due To Mosquito Bite

I got bit by a mosquito last night. The bit has now doubled in size like the size of a softball. It practically surrounds my elbow. And I can t be certain however I feel as though front my elbow yo to my hand ( left ) that it s either numb or tensed up...???

Mosquito bite can also do infection and irritation with the sting they can produce allergic reaction along with the saliva.

Because of which you are having these feeling.I would suggest you to take antibiiotics and anti allergic like fexofenadine 120 mg od.

You can take Tab CPM in the night and apply anti allergic mixed with antibiotic cream locally 3 times a day. It will take at least 3 week to come to normal.
